Course aims
To provide the fundamentals of set theory and logic. To introduce the methods used in those topics with their applications.
Brief description of the course
Sentential logic. Truth tables. Normal forms of sentences. Predicate calculus and its main formulas. Types of theorems. Necessary and sufficient conditions. Methods of proof. Mathematical induction. Sets, set operations, their properties. Cartesian product of sets. Relations on sets and their properties. Equivalence relation, order relation. Maximal, minimal, greatest and least elements with respect to the order. Bounds and boundaries. Maps. Algebraic operations. Characteristic function of a subset. Boolean functions. Cardinality of a set.
Learning outcomes in the course
Upon completing the course the student:
- knows the operations with sets, their main properties and relations, being able to determine the type of a relation and applying relations;
- knows the main laws of sentential logic and predicate calculus;
- is able to write down the contextual claims using formal symbols and negate the sentencies.
